一、本篇使用SuperMap iClient for
Leaflet 来实现对各省省会城市的进行查询,并在地图上标记,具体效果如下
二、地图查询要对应查询的服务、参数以及方法,地图查询的需要这三个主要接口。
三、首先把地图加载到map上,我这里使用的了两个地图服务,是因为我单独使用China的时候地图可以显示数据却查询不出来,而使用ChinaDark_4326时数据查询出来了但地图却不显示。所以一个用来显示地图一个用来查询数据。
var map,
url = "http://localhost:8090/iserver/services/map-chinaPOI/rest/maps/China";
var dataurl
= "http://localhost:8090/iserver/services/map-chinaPOI/rest/maps/ChinaDark_4326";
map = L.map("map", {
center: